Questions & Answers
Q: How did the prosecution's rebuttal argument address specific details and potential leaks in the case?
The prosecution's rebuttal emphasized key findings in the investigation, addressing specific items found and knowledge only the killer would possess to build a persuasive case.
Q: What was the defense's strategy in presenting a simpler narrative and emphasizing alibis in their closing argument?
The defense aimed to highlight the strength of alibis and simpler explanations, focusing on creating doubt in the complex prosecution's case to sway the jury's perception.
Q: How did experts analyze the defense's argument regarding the gun's connection to their client?
Legal experts found the defense's argument regarding the gun's placement to be highly persuasive, as it targeted a crucial piece of evidence in the prosecution's case.
Q: What impact did the lack of resources in the prosecution's investigation have on the defense's closing argument?
The defense leveraged the lack of resources and rushed investigation by the prosecution to sow seeds of doubt and emphasize reasonable doubt to influence the jury's decision.
